Which term refers to the percentage of moisture in the air compared to its capacity at a given temperature?

  1. Specific humidity

  2. Relative humidity

  3. Absolute humidity

  4. Saturation point

The correct answer is: Relative humidity

The term that refers to the percentage of moisture in the air compared to its capacity at a given temperature is relative humidity. This measurement is crucial in understanding how much moisture the air can hold before it becomes saturated, which influences weather patterns, comfort levels, and the efficiency of cooling systems. Relative humidity is expressed as a percentage, indicating the amount of water vapor present in the air compared to the maximum amount of water vapor the air can hold at that specific temperature. For instance, if the relative humidity is 50%, that means the air is holding half of the moisture it could potentially hold at that temperature. Understanding relative humidity is essential for refrigeration plant operators, as it directly affects the operation of cooling systems, the efficiency of dehumidification, and overall indoor climate control. Specific humidity refers to the mass of water vapor present in a unit mass of air, while absolute humidity measures the total mass of water vapor in a given volume of air. The saturation point is the condition in which the air holds the maximum amount of moisture at a specific temperature, beyond which condensation occurs. These terms, while related, do not specifically express the capacity of air in relation to its moisture content as relative humidity does.
